White Lotus Season 2 follows various guests and employees at a Sicilian resort for a week as their dysfunctional lives intersect and possibly implode. I did watch Season 1 of White Lotus and thoroughly enjoyed it. But it is a completely unrelated story and not required in order to watch Season 2. The only similarities between the two seasons are that Tanya (Jennifer Coolidge) and her husband, Greg (John Gries), have reappeared at another White Lotus Resort, this time in Sicily. They are joined in this resort by Tanya’s assistant, two local prostitutes, two young wealthy couples vacationing together and a family looking for their Sicilian roots. Each person has their own story and some of them cross paths with each other in positive and negative ways. The show still has that same underlying creepiness as well. Bad things are definitely going to happen.

Fascinating characters

It’s hard to explain why I like this show so much. But I love it! Even more than the first season. The characters are fascinating, even the unlikeable ones. Jennifer Coolidge is great as Tanya. She is wacky and awkward but also dynamic and powerful. I laughed every time she was on the screen. Aubrey Plaza (Parks and Recreation) and Will Sharpe play Harper and Ethan, a newly wealthy married couple on vacation with Ethan’s questionable friends. They definitely had me feeling more than any other characters on the show. They go through a multitude of emotions throughout the show and I believed what they were feeling.

Breathtaking scenery

The scenery and architecture in Sicily in every episode is breathtaking. White Lotus Season 2 was actually filmed at a resort in Taormina, Italy that overlooks the Ionian Sea just like in the show. Just about every scene in the show is complete with a beautiful view of Sicily.
